Petra Diamonds is an important supplier of rough diamonds to the international market, with a major resource base of 309 million carats (including Finsch). The company offers an exceptional growth profile within the diamond sector, with a core objective to grow annual production to around 4 million carats by FY 2014 (including Finsch) and further increase output to over 5 million carats by FY 2019 (including Finsch). Koffiefontein Mine is located at Koffiefontein in the Free State Province of South Africa, 110 kilometers southeast of Kimberley. It is a major contributor to Group revenue and its high-value production is highly sought after in the international diamond market.
